Job Summary

We are seeking an experienced Senior Quality Engineer to support advanced manufacturing and aerospace quality initiatives within a fast-paced engineering environment. This role will partner closely with Engineering, Production, Supply Chain, and Laboratory teams to ensure customer requirements, inspection processes, and quality standards are fully integrated throughout product development and manufacturing operations. The ideal candidate will possess strong expertise in metrology, quality systems, process capability analysis, and aerospace manufacturing quality practices.

Job Responsibilities
  • Analyze customer drawings, specifications, and quality requirements and ensure proper flow-down across departments in collaboration with the Engineering team.
  • Develop control plans, inspection plans, production datasheets, and supporting quality documentation.
  • Support Methods of Manufacturing (MoM) development for new products with focus on inspection gates and quality controls.
  • Assist with supply chain qualification activities and supplier quality processes.
  • Develop and maintain First Article Inspection (FAI) packages and customer-specific documentation.
  • Support machine setup activities and prototype development alongside production personnel.
  • Perform analysis and support for special processes including heat treatment, NDT, shot peening, coatings, super polishing, and raw material qualification.
  • Lead investigations related to nonconforming products, root cause analysis, and corrective action implementation.
  • Conduct process capability studies and Measurement System Analysis (MSA).
  • Collaborate with laboratory personnel supporting mechanical and material testing activities.
  • Ensure inspection methods and routines remain compliant with customer requirements and industry standards.
  • Support quality procedure development, continuous improvement initiatives, and external audit activities.
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or related technical discipline.
  • 2+ years of experience in manufacturing environments, preferably within aerospace quality or quality engineering.
  • Strong understanding of GD&T, drawing interpretation, and tolerancing principles.
  • Knowledge of CMM measurement processes and metrology systems.
  • Experience with PFMEA development, control plans, process capability analysis, and MSA studies.
  • Familiarity with laboratory testing, material certifications, and qualification processes.
  • Working knowledge of special manufacturing processes including NDT, coatings, heat treatment, and shot peening.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Excel and MS Office Suite.
  • Ability to support audits and develop quality procedures/process documentation.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Aerospace manufacturing experience strongly preferred.
  • Experience using Minitab or equivalent statistical analysis software.
  • Familiarity with AS9100 quality systems and aerospace customer requirements.
  • Experience supporting prototype launches and new product introduction activities.
  • Knowledge of surface characterization and advanced metrology techniques.
